A molecular field method is used to study a spin-one Ising (lattice-gas) model appropriate for the multilayer adsorption of a two-component gas. The model is used in its simplest form to discribe the phase transition and coadsorption isotherms of the mixture. We found that the phase transition occurs in a narrow interval of the total coverage. The adsorption isotherms depend on the chemical potentials of both components and on the temperature. The density profiles of both components are also presented.
